The Responsibilities of an MRI Technologist

It’s easy to think of MRI technologists as simply “machine operators,” but the reality is much more complex. They play a vital role in healthcare by balancing technical expertise with patient interaction.

  • Preparing patients for scans: One of the first responsibilities is ensuring patients are ready for the procedure. This includes explaining the process, answering questions, and helping them feel comfortable. Anxiety is common before an MRI, so technologists must use clear communication and reassurance to ease fears.

  • Machine calibration: Before each scan, technologists set up or calibrate the scanner to fit the patient’s needs. In some cases, contrast dye is injected to produce clearer images. Proper calibration ensures that results are accurate and usable for physicians.

  • Patient positioning: Correct positioning inside the scanner is essential. Poor placement can lead to blurry or incomplete images, which may require a repeat scan. Not only does this waste time, but it can also cause unnecessary stress for the patient.

  • Safety checks: Technologists are trained to identify potential risks, such as implants or medical devices that may react to the scanner’s powerful magnetic field. Preventing complications is just as important as capturing good images.

  • Operating the scanner: Once everything is in place, technologists run the scan according to the doctor’s instructions. The images produced are critical for diagnosing conditions ranging from spinal injuries to neurological disorders.

Every step requires focus, training, and attention to detail. A single mistake—whether in positioning, calibration, or safety screening—can compromise the results and delay treatment.

A Day in the Life of an MRI Technologist

Most technologists spend much of their shift on their feet. In hospitals, they may rotate between emergency cases, scheduled appointments, and even late-night scans. Others work in outpatient clinics or diagnostic centers, where hours are often more predictable.

Regardless of setting, the work involves constant interaction with patients and teamwork with other healthcare providers. For example, a technologist may spend one hour calming a nervous child before a scan and the next carefully documenting images for a neurologist’s review. Flexibility and strong communication skills are just as important as technical know-how.

The job may not be as demanding as a physician’s, but it comes with its own set of responsibilities that require preparation and training.

How MRI Online Programs Prepare You

For anyone interested in joining the field, education is the first step. MRI online programs are designed to teach both the technical and interpersonal skills required to succeed.

  • Coursework: Students learn MRI physics, anatomy, and imaging principles through structured modules. These lessons explain how the scanner works and how different tissues appear on images.

  • Safety protocols: Programs emphasize the importance of patient screening, infection prevention, and emergency procedures.

  • Patient communication: Students practice strategies for making patients comfortable and explaining procedures clearly.

  • Clinical training: Accredited programs include hands-on externships where students work with licensed technologists in real clinical environments. This bridges the gap between theory and practice, ensuring graduates are job-ready.
